Output 19cbc18d6876edf46d0102603c5f74cef6e231b3e0c4d44ec84c9713f13839e6:0

value
98500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8603e83fff73bb2777c55544c8cdcd5728d5d952 OP_EQUAL
address
3Dud9jAsUQaK2LucLhGox2pvg1MHbgfttu
transaction
19cbc18d6876edf46d0102603c5f74cef6e231b3e0c4d44ec84c9713f13839e6
spent
true